Output c8d32bde2ecbac709611b4286eb7a8f1003185fac0a2fa93a31e2b2928fa5f03:21

value
192664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d297d8a08ee7ecc961337cd2bc3e464f565ffe OP_EQUAL
address
3Anq6oZCyAiH4y4oDAvndHYpdzEchScASu
transaction
c8d32bde2ecbac709611b4286eb7a8f1003185fac0a2fa93a31e2b2928fa5f03
confirmations
251526
spent
true